267 - Smooth Sailin', Pumpkin Spice, and Romans 5:1-2

Justification is a finished act with present fruits: peace with God, access to grace, and unshakable hope—all through our Lord Jesus Christ.

  • Peace (v.1): “Having been justified by faith” = past, once-for-all. The cosmic war with God is over; the treaty is permanent in Christ.

  • Access (v.2a): The torn veil means real audience with God. We now stand in grace—boldly, never flippantly (cf. Heb. 12:22–24).

  • Hope (v.2b): Not wishful thinking but a Spirit-given anchor. We “glory now in glory”—faith looks back to the cross; hope looks forward to completed redemption.


    Because we’re justified, we don’t beg for peace, access, or hope—we already have them in Christ.
